The song is frequently shared on platforms like TikTok and YouTube as a nostalgic "old-school" track. It represents a period in Turkish music (the 1980s and 90s) where Arabesque was the voice of the marginalized and those feeling the "bitterness" of life.
Mehmet Sonses was a musician originally from who built a career around traditional Turkish folk and Arabesque influences. He was the father of the modern Turkish pop and Arabesque-pop singer Bilal Sonses , who has frequently cited his father as his primary musical inspiration. Mehmet Sonses Gelde Su Halimi Gor
